Oral Presentation of Grievance to Immediate Supervisor Sample Clauses

Oral Presentation of Grievance to Immediate Supervisor. An employee having a grievance shall present it, with the xxxxxxx, orally to their immediate supervisor within seven (7) business days from the knowledge of its occurrence. The supervisor shall give the employee a verbal answer within seven (7) business days after the grievance has been submitted to him/her.
